Its easy just have itunes when u pop in a cd you should see 2 apper it should be the 2nd one that is the English one ![]()
if you want to number them in order like 1-78 ( that's how many there is doesn't include the main theme if you do its 79) you have to do it manually
if you pressed the 1st one by mistake right click on any of them and press get tracks names
also some of the artist might be in jpn you just need to manually edit it

ALSO one more thing make sure the album says
Final Fantasy XIII-2 Original Soundtrack not Final Fantasy XIII-2 Original Soundtrack{disc1or2or3or4}
if so del the (disc1or2or3or} or you could just highlight them all press properties go to details and paste this in the album box
Final Fantasy XIII-2 Original Soundtrack
then it should be in one folder on your media player
